Charlene Penge Obituary

Penge, Charlene S. 63, Romeoville, Illinois. At peace Thursday, August 21, 2008 at her home, born July 25, 1945 in Chicago, Charlene is survived by her loving children, Ken Jr. (Marcy), Susan (Tom) Smith, Cindy, James and Nicole Penge; their father, Ken Penge, Sr.; her grandchildren, Stephanie, Jennifer, Demi, Erik, Allison, Jill, Tommy, Kelly, Nickolas and Anthony; her great-granddaughter, Aviana, and her sister, Carol (Don) Yoder. Visitation will be Sunday, August 24, 2:00 until 6 p.m. at the, Overman-Jones Funeral Home, corner of Rts., 30 and 59, Plainfield. Interment private. For info: 815-436-9221
